When wife and I ride together at times have a clicking sound in our head sets. When just me I don't have the sound. Partly pillion gremlin? In any case, could it be a bad cord on her end? Bluetooth would be an option but I only have sattelite radio, Cb, and soon new GPS that is Bluetooth. I know that Bluetooth set ups can be synced to each other but what about the Cb and satellite radio. Also have been leaning towards mic mutes. Would like to hear opinions on what options would work.

I went Bluetooth but i do not have the cb so I can not answer the cb question. Anything on the bike gps, and radio can not be aired bluetooth. So what I do is play my music on the bike and use my scalarider g9 bluetooth for communition and for the phone, so if your satellite radio is built into the bike chances are it is not bluetooth either. I find the bluetooth system clear and noise free and works great for myself and my wife.
